Google maps in Flash

I’ve been wondering how close to a google maps like interface can be created in flash. Could this be a new opensource project?

What the project needs:
-Be customizable via xml (load any map you want zooming options etc)
-Load maps dynamicaly acording to zoom level
-Easy to scale (this way it can be viewed in regular compters as well as mobile devices)
-Easy to plot points and save to db or xml file
-As you drag map to one side it would load map images to fill empty space created.

I have created a small hack which I will be posting in a day or two so some of you may get the idea and take this idea further.

Anyone up for this challenge?:hugegrin: